CCTV cameras stolen from Gaddafi Stadium ahead of PSL matches

A total of 8 CCTV cameras have been stolen from Gadaffi stadium ahead of the Lahore leg of the Pakistan Super League, as per local reports. 

Apart from CCTV cameras, fibre cables for the cameras and generator batteries have also been reported missing. As per the information available, the total cost of security arrangements at the stadium was 500 million Pakistani rupees. While the Punjab govt has agreed to compensate half the money, they want the Pakistan cricket board to take care of the remaining expense. 

However, with both parties unable to find a common ground, the reports suggest that the venue could be shifted to Karachi.
